The arrest order for Ignacio M. Deleon Guerrero, also known as Kabayo Junior, 29, was issued by Superior Court Associate Judge David A. Wiseman.
Associate Judge Kenneth L. Govendo retained the $30,000 cash bail earlier imposed by Wiseman and remanded Deleon Guerrero to the custody of the Department of Corrections after the hearing.
Assistant Attorney General Shelli Neal, the prosecutor, represented the government while Assistant Public Defender Richard Miller was appointed as Deleon Guerrero’s counsel.
Detective Dennis Masga Reyes stated in his affidavit of probable cause that a Department of Public Safety cooperating source purchased $50 worth of “ice” from Deleon Guerrero during a recorded and monitored controlled purchase on July 9, 2010.
Deleon Guerrero handed over the “ice” to the cooperating source at Smile Poker in Chalan Kanoa, Reyes said.
The substance tested presumptive positive for the presence of “ice,” Reyes added.
